An electric machine (4) having a tangential architecture comprising a rotor (8), rotating about an axis of rotation (X-X), a stator (12), coaxial to the rotor (8), the stator (12) comprising a casing (16) which incorporates at least partially the rotor (8), a body (20) which incorporates control means of the electric machine (4), the body (20) being placed outside the stator (12) and parallel to the axis of rotation (X-X) in a position substantially tangent to the casing (16) of the stator (12). Advantageously, the rotor (8) comprises a first and a second cooling fan (24, 28), keyed on respective first and second axial ends (32, 36) of the rotor (8), opposite along the axis of rotation (X-X), the first and second cooling fans (24,28) being configured to generate respectively, with the rotation of the rotor (8), a first and a second flow of cooling air independent of each other, wherein the first flow of cooling air is directed toward the first axial end (32) of the rotor (8), and wherein the second flow of cooling air is directed towards the body (20) so as to cool down the control means.
